Bottle via Beermalade Covid tasting. Hazy amber colour, beige head, medium lasting. Full body, malt centered, caramelly, but also nutty, and a very little bit of background roast going on. The roast probably helps the hops counter the sweetness, overall sweetness-bitterness balance sits in a neutral spot, beginning sweetish and finishing bitter. Any hops character in the background, maybe a very little earthy grassy flavour.
